2023 Active Roster (per player) $5,350/week. 2023 Inactive Roster (per player) $2,500/week. 2023 Housing stipend (per player) $400/week. 2023 Championship (per player) $5,000. As the NFL moved into the final stages of its preparations for the 2022 draft, two new spring leagues began a long …How much do USFL players make 2022? between $45,000 and $75,000. All told, that means USFL players who play out the full 2022 season on an active roster can expect to make between $45,000 and $75,000 based on team performance. By comparison, the league-minumum salary in the NFL for the 2022 season is just over $800,000.Apr 21, 2022 · For every game a player is on a team’s 38-person active roster, they will receive $4,500. Additionally, the USFL pays the team that wins the game an $850 bonus. These payments create a USFL 10-week base season salary of $45,000. Furthermore, an undefeated USFL team would earn $53,500 from the regular season alone. Each player must receive a minimum of $5,350 per week according to the collective union deal signed with Fox Sports Media Group. Inactive roster players receive $2,500 per week, and best of all, the contracts secure $150 weekly for their personal 401K plan. According to Mark Perry of UFL Newshub, there have been some changes in the compensation and benefits for players in the UFL compared to the 2023 USFL season, with players seeing a slight pay increase. The 2024 season sees the active salary move from $5,350/week to $5,500/week and camp salary is up $150 at $850/week.

The United States Football League ( USFL) was a professional American football league that played for three seasons, 1983 through 1985. The league played a spring/summer schedule in each of its active seasons.
